I was given some used Aulalex 112's & 114's but they do not match the colors in my studio. The charcol is ok but the purple has got to go. Can I dye, paint or change the color without effecting the absorption quality?

The quantity of paint that you would have to spray onto Auralex to turn purple into something esle would most likely change its properties too much. Maybe consider covering them with a fairly accoustically transparent fabric.
 
If you have a small scrap piece, you could try bleaching it and then try a suitable color of dye.
